RIYADH: Saudi Arabia reaffirmed its leadership in supporting international efforts to combat land degradation and drought and to promote environmental sustainability. It also contributes to global initiatives to protect natural resources.
The statement came during Saudi Arabia’s participation in the G20 Ministers of Environment and Climate Change meeting in Cape Town, South Africa.
The Saudi delegation was headed by Osama Faqeeha, deputy minister for the environment at the Ministry of Environment, Water, and Agriculture.
The meeting aimed to strengthen international cooperation on environmental challenges and ecosystem protection, the Saudi Press Agency reported on Sunday.
Faqeeha highlighted Saudi Arabia’s role in advancing environmental protection nationally, regionally, and internationally.
